I ran ethereal, and it looks like it does not event try to log. I can see the following dialog 4 times when I try to open a mailbox on the server:

* OK aopsys Cyrus IMAP4 v2.1.17-IPv6-Debian-2.1.17-3 server ready
1 CAPABILITY
* CAPABILITY IMAP4 IMAP4rev1 ACL QUOTA LITERAL+ MAILBOX-REFERRALS
NAMESPACE UIDPLUS ID NO_ATOMIC_RENAME UNSELECT CHILDREN MULTIAPPEND
SORT THREAD=ORDEREDSUBJECT THREAD=REFERENCES IDLE LISTEXT
LIST-SUBSCRIBED ANNOTATEMORE
1 OK Completed
2 LOGOUT
* BYE LOGOUT received
2 OK Completed
